Beethoven for Three: Symphony No. 1 continues the acclaimed collaboration of Yo-Yo Ma, Leonidas Kavakos and Emanuel Ax in their Grammy-nominated Beethoven for Three series. Released on Sony Classical, this fourth volume pairs Beethoven’s First Symphony — newly arranged for piano trio by Shai Wosner — with two beloved chamber masterpieces spanning more than a decade of the composer’s career.
The youthful brilliance of Symphony No. 1 is reimagined with fresh intimacy and transparency, while the celebrated Ghost Trio brings haunting drama and expressive depth. Completing the program is the exuberant Gassenhauer Trio, whose infectious finale variations were inspired by one of Vienna’s most popular tunes. Performed by three of today’s most distinguished musicians, this release offers Beethoven on both symphonic and chamber scales with warmth, virtuosity and insight.
